Pheasant hunting, quail, chukar--preserve I assume?

Personally, if hunting over dogs especially, I prefer an improved cylinder, but modified will work fine, especially if you're not hunting over dogs in which case you might be dealing with wild flushes out of range.

for pheasant over dogs/close shots--7 1/2's or 6's

long shots on flushed birds on pheasants--6's, maybe even 5's.

quail and chukar--think small, like 7, 7 1/2, or even 8's.

Good luck, bird hunting is a ton of fun.

My favorite recipe for wild bird is to marinate just like chicken and grill it. Just make sure to pull it off before it over cooks. Wild bird runs drier than chicken, and it's smaller so it cooks faster.
